Raj Babbar

Raj Babbar ((ヒンディー語:राज बब्बर), (パンジャーブ語:ਰਾਜ ਬੱਬਰ); born 23 June 1952) is a Hindi and Punjabi film actor since 1979 and politician belonging to Indian National Congress party. He unsuccessfully contested against Gen. V. K. Singh (Retd.) of BJP from Ghaziabad in 2014 Lok Sabha elections.
==Early life==
Babbar was born in Tundla in vishwabrahmin family, uttar Pradesh on 23 June 1952. He is an alumnus of the 1975 batch of National School of Drama and graduated from Agra College.
Schooling was done from Faiz-E-Aam Inter college Agra
